Transaction

8fe2b4a16196dd90944bafc32346dcfb4a1b83cc502af380e1bb9f481419c2fd
356,833 confirmations
Timestamp
1562583072
Block584,472
Fee16,480 sats
Fee rate80 sats/vB
view on mempool.space

Inputs & Outputs